随着区块链技术的不断发展,原子兑换(Atomic Swap)成为了一种重要的价值转移方法,它可以实现不同区块链之间的代币交换,而无需借助中心化的交易所。这一机制极大提高了交易的安全性和透明度。而为了使用原子兑换,用户需要一个支持该功能的钱包。接下来,我们将详细介绍区块链原子兑换钱包的使用方法,并解答一些相关的问题。
原子兑换钱包是一种特殊类型的数字钱包,支持在不同区块链之间无信任、安全地交换加密货币。与传统钱包相比,原子兑换钱包不仅仅支持存储和发送加密货币,还包括执行原子交换的智能合约。通过这种方式,用户可以在不依赖中心化平台的情况下,进行代币转换。
原子兑换钱包使用的核心技术是哈希时间锁定合约(HTLC)。HTLC允许交易双方约定一个满足特定条件的交易,只有在满足这些条件的情况下,交易才能最终执行。这种机制确保了交易的安全性,并在可能的情况下防止双重支付。
1. **选择合适的钱包**: 目前市场上有多款支持原子兑换功能的钱包,例如Atomic Wallet、Exodus Wallet和Coinomi等。在选择钱包时,用户应考虑其安全性、用户界面的易用性以及是否支持所需的加密货币。
2. **创建或导入钱包**: 下载并安装所选的原子兑换钱包后,用户需要创建一个新钱包或导入已有的钱包。创建新钱包时,通常需要设置密码并备份助记词,以防丢失访问权限。
3. **存入资金**: 使用钱包地址将所需的加密货币存入钱包。这通常涉及将其他钱包中的资产发送到该地址。在链上交易可能需要一些时间来确认。
4. **发起原子交换**: 在钱包中找到原子交换的选项,输入要交换的代币的数量以及对方的地址。系统会计算出交换率,并生成哈希时间锁定合约。用户确认交易后,等待对方确认交易。
5. **完成交易**: 一旦双方都完成了相应的交易和锁定条件,原子交换即可完成,双方的代币将按预定比例交换。
原子兑换通过一套复杂的合约逻辑,实现在不同区块链间的对等交易。其核心在于哈希时间锁定合约(HTLC),它为交易提供了一种安全机制。
在原子兑换中,交易的第一步是创建一个包含锁定条件的合约。例如,参与A和参与B希望交换的价值分别是X和Y。参与A将其代币存入HTLC合约,并生成一个哈希值,这个哈希值是其私钥经过哈希函数加密后的结果。这个哈希值将被旋转到参与B,参与B在同一合约中存入其代币并输入其哈希值。在交换条件被满足的情况下,参与A可以使用其私钥解锁参与B的代币,而参与B则能够利用参与A的哈希值解锁参与A的代币。
通过这种机制,即使存在欺诈行为,损失也是有限的。因为只有在对方提供了正确的哈希值和必要条件的情况下,交易才能成功执行。这一技术保障了原子兑换交易的安全性,并确保了用户能够自由地在不同区块链之间交换资产。
尽管使用原子兑换钱包的优势显而易见,但其安全风险同样不容忽视。以下是使用原子兑换钱包时常见的一些风险:
首先,用户所选择的钱包必须具备良好的安全性。一些不安全的钱包可能遭受黑客攻击,从而导致用户资产损失。因此,选择经过审查和认证的钱包至关重要。确认钱包的开源性,可以帮助用户了解其代码的安全情况。
其次,用户应小心对待私钥和助记词。这些信息是用户访问其数字资产的唯一凭证。一旦泄露,黑客可能会轻松访问用户的加密货币。此外,用户不要在不安全的网络环境下进行交易,公共Wi-Fi连接存在很多潜在的威胁。
再者,原子兑换交易的复杂性也可能导致普通用户在操作过程中的错误,比如输入错误的地址、数量等,结果可能导致资产无法找回。因此,用户在进行交易时应该仔细核对相关信息。
最后,用户还需时刻关注市场状况及合约的执行情况。在某些情况下,由于网络延时、交易拥堵等原因,合约的执行可能需要一段时间,这也可能影响交易的成功与否。
原子兑换钱包支持的加密货币种类各异,主要的考虑因素是所选择的钱包本身。虽然一般来说,主流的加密货币如比特币(BTC)、以太坊(ETH)等大多数钱包都支持,但一些钱包可能没有覆盖所有的资产。
例如,Atomic Wallet支持的币种非常广泛,包括比特币、以太坊、莱特币、瑞波币等。而某些小型或新兴项目的代币,可能并未得到支持。在选择钱包前,用户需认真查阅支持的币种列表,确保支持所需交易的资产。
另外,不同的区块链间进行原子兑换时,要求两种资产都必须在支持的网络间进行。如果需要进行仿或者特定代币的交换,用户还需确认该代币是否支持原子交换,这可能需要查找相关文档或向项目方咨询。
原子兑换作为区块链技术的一种重要应用,其发展前景十分广阔。未来,随着区块链技术的不断成熟和普及,原子兑换的使用场景将变得更加丰富。
首先,原子兑换能够在更广泛的资产类别之间进行。这不仅限于加密货币,还可以包括稳定币以及其他数字资产,如NFT等。这将为用户提供更多的交易通道和选择,进一步提升区块链的流动性。
其次,原子兑换钱包的便捷性和用户友好性将不断改善。未来的技术创新将使原子兑换的过程更加自动化和简便,例如通过集成化解决方案,使得用户只需点击几下,即可完成复杂的跨链交易。
再者,随着更多的去中心化交易所(DEX)的出现,原子兑换的优势将更为突出。去中心化交易所是一种无需中介机构即可进行交易的方式,结合原子兑换的无信任机制,能够大大减少对中央机构的依赖,提高交易的透明性。
最后,法律法规的发展也将为原子兑换的未来提供支持。随着各国政府对加密货币的监管逐步完善,原子兑换将在更合法合规的环境中开展,也将吸引更多的用户参与,使整个市场更加健康。
综上所述,区块链原子兑换钱包的使用,不仅为用户提供了一种安全、便捷的交易方式,同时也为区块链技术的发展贡献了一份力量。未来,随着技术的演进,原子交换必将迎来更加广阔的应用场景和发展机遇。